Re: [問題] loadmovie不能判斷某檔案是否存在
問題:如何判斷一個檔案是否存在
程式碼修改如下
stop();
var I=1;
var myloader = new MovieClipLoader(); //這邊多一個物件
var flag = true;
myloader.onLoadError = function() //本次修改重點
{ //當找不到檔案時,會執行此處的程式
flag = false;
}
onEnterFrame=function()
{
if (flag == false) //如果檔案不存在的話
{
flag = true;
I=1; //就跳到第一張圖檔重新撥放
}
else
{
M1.swapDepths(M2);
S=formatNum(I)+"-1024x590.jpg";
myloader.loadClip(S,this["M"+(I%2+1)]);
}
I++;
}
function formatNum(Num)
{
if(Num<10)
{
return "000"+ Num;
}
else if (Num<100)
{
return "00"+ Num;
}
else if(Num<1000)
{
return "0"+ Num;
}
}
感謝回應
問題解決
問題:如何判斷一個檔案是否存在
--
無名網誌:http://www.wretch.cc/blog/et284vu065k3
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 125.226.74.82
推
01/03 12:33, , 1F
01/03 12:33, 1F
推
01/03 15:12, , 2F
01/03 15:12, 2F
討論串 (同標題文章)
完整討論串 (本文為第 3 之 5 篇):
Flash 近期熱門文章
PTT數位生活區 即時熱門文章